American Airlines (AA) flight attendants have ratified a new five-year contract, adding $4.2 billion in value to their existing agreement.

Association of Professional Flight Attendants (APFA) and American Airlines reached a tentative contract agreement on July 19, 2024.

The labor union representing American Airlines (AA) flight attendants rejected a proposal from the company on Wednesday (June 5, 2024) to immediately raise pay by 17%.

On Monday afternoon, flight attendants at American Airlines (AA) are set to conduct a demonstration on Wall Street in New York City, expressing their dissatisfaction with prolonged contract negotiations.
Association of Professional Flight Attendants (APFA), representing over 27,000 Flight Attendants at American Airlines, has submitted a second request for release from mediation on Jan 19, 2024.
